This paper discusses a methodology to automatically design bus arbitration policies, and presents a comparison of different arbitration policies. Stochastic Policies like Randomised Stochastic Policy, Deterministic Policies , Piecewise Deterministic Policies as well as some heuristic policies have been explored. We also discuss the extraction of data from the simulation models which has been used while implementing some of these policies. Modification of the policy generation methods to incorporate issues like fairness, starvation and deadlock prevention has also been discussed. We also discuss arbiter generation for a network processor system.
